2,5-Piperazinedione, 3,6-diphenyl-, (3R,6R)-

Description:
2,5-Piperazinedione, 3,6-diphenyl-, (3R,6R)- is a chemical compound characterized by its piperazine core, which is a six-membered ring containing two nitrogen atoms. This compound features two phenyl groups attached at the 3 and 6 positions of the piperazinedione structure, contributing to its unique properties. The (3R,6R) designation indicates the specific stereochemistry at these positions, which can influence the compound's biological activity and interactions. Typically, piperazinediones exhibit a range of pharmacological activities, making them of interest in medicinal chemistry. The presence of the diphenyl groups may enhance lipophilicity, potentially affecting solubility and permeability. Additionally, the compound may participate in hydrogen bonding and π-π stacking interactions due to its aromatic nature, which can be significant in drug design and development. Overall, 2,5-Piperazinedione, 3,6-diphenyl-, (3R,6R)- is a structurally interesting compound with potential applications in pharmaceuticals and research.
Formula:C16H14N2O2
